Abstract

The invention discloses a clamping tool with a cylinder. The clamping tool comprises a mounting cavity; two opposite clamping arms are mounted in the mounting cavity; the head parts of the clamping arms forwards extend out of the mounting cavity; two aligned return guide devices are mounted in the mounting cavity; the return guide devices are correspondingly connected with the two clamping arms; a clamping arm inner pressing rod is arranged in the mounting cavity; the front end of the clamping arm inner pressing rod is aligned to the tail parts of the clamping arms; when the clamping arm inner pressing rod advances, the clamping arms are pushed to oppositely clamp, and the clamping arm inner pressing rod is driven by the cylinder; and the return guide devices include guide sleeves, guide rods, return pressure spring baffle plates and return tension springs. The clamping tool adopts the structure, is wide in application range, simple in operation and high in clamping strength, the element vibration in milling is reduced, and the machining precision is effectively improved.

Background technology
Be used for fixing processing object in clamping tooling and machine-building process, make it to occupy correct position, to accept the device of constructing or detecting.
During Milling Process, cutting force is comparatively large, is again interrupted cut, and vibration is comparatively large, and therefore the clamping force of fraise jig requires comparatively large, and fixture rigidity, requirement of strength are all higher.Existing milling machine clamping tooling, complex structure, clamping force is less, and chuck strength is not enough, and cause during Milling Process and vibrate greatly, machining accuracy is not enough, overcomes the above problems and becomes the task of top priority.

As shown in Figure 1, a kind of clamping mechanism with cylinder, comprise and cavity 1 is installed, two are provided with just to the clamping limb 2 arranged in this installation cavity 1, the head of described clamping limb 2 stretches out forward described installation cavity 1 respectively, two are provided with just to the reset guide device A arranged in this installation cavity 1, this reset guide device A respectively clamping limb 2 described with is connected, depression bar 6 in a clamping limb is provided with in described installation cavity 1, in this clamping limb, the afterbody of described clamping limb 2 is aimed in the front end of depression bar 6, namely the afterbody of two described clamping limbs 2 reduces certainly outside to inside gradually towards depression bar 6 direction in described clamping limb, in described clamping limb, depression bar 6 front end is provided with the inner chamber 6a matched with the afterbody of described clamping limb 2, the internal diameter of this inner chamber 6a increases from inside to outside gradually towards described clamping limb 2 direction, the madial wall of described inner chamber 6a and the lateral wall of described clamping limb 2 afterbody are fitted completely, when in this clamping limb, depression bar 6 advances, promote described clamping limb 2 relatively to clamp, in described clamping limb, depression bar 6 is driven by cylinder 8, the front end of the piston rod 7 of this cylinder 8 is axially connected with the rear end of depression bar 6 in described clamping limb, described reset guide device A comprises pilot sleeve 4 and guide post 3, wherein pilot sleeve 4 is fixedly connected with installation cavity 1, one end of described guide post 3 is fixedly connected with reseting pressuring spring baffle plate 13, the other end of this guide post 3 is fixedly connected with clamping limb 2, described pilot sleeve 4 and described guide post 3 are socketed, this pilot sleeve 4 can slide along described guide post 3, this guide post 3 is respectively installed with reseting pressuring spring 5, the two ends of this reseting pressuring spring 5 are fixedly connected with reseting pressuring spring baffle plate 13 with described pilot sleeve 4 respectively, described reseting pressuring spring 5 promote described clamping limb 2 between two relative away from and reset.
During use, the piston rod 7 of cylinder 8 to drive in clamping limb depression bar 6 forward, make clamping limb 2 relatively close and close, clamping needs the original paper of Milling Process, starts processing, after machining, reversely rotate turning handle 8, order about depression bar 6 in clamping limb and retreat, clamping limb 2 is resetted under the effect of reseting pressuring spring 5, clamping limb 2 relatively away from and open, take out the finished product machined.
